Description

Driven by a rare neurological affliction plaguing his family, Joshua has to recover his memories by exploring parallel realities through déjà vu. Facing the innermost depths of his past – moments both joyous and painful – seems to be the only way to get his life and family back together.

The Gap tells the difficult story of one man’s struggle to find a cure for his family’s illness through the exploration of parallel realities which include memories dear to his heart, forcing him to dive deeper into his psyche.

Joshua Hayes is a neuroscientist, whose family is affected by a rare neurological disorder that slowly eats away at one’s capability and mental well-being. The struggle and fight of the family is witnessed through the lens of his highest and lowest moments. While exploring the raw, minimalist spaces, he comes across items that act as gateways to his past.

Moreover, while taking part in an experimental neuroscientific program, led by a biotech giant - Neuraxis, Joshua unknowingly finds himself entangled in a corporate intrigue.

In hopes of unraveling the web of memories, he’ll need to face a distressing question - can he really trust himself?
